India, Sept. 7 -- Guar gum futures declined Rs 131, or 0.97%, to Rs 13,380 per quintal on Monday, pressured by selling from market participants amid a weak trend in the spot market.
On the National Commodity and Derivatives Exchange (NCDEX), guar gum contracts for October delivery fell Rs 131 to Rs 13,380 per quintal, with 59,745 lots traded.
Market participants attributed the decline to sluggish spot-market demand and ample supplies from producing regions, which weighed on guar gum prices.
